Russian forces struck a residential building in Kharkiv late on April 1, injuring at least two people, local officials reported. The attack, carried out with a “Molniya” drone, targeted the Shevchenkivskyi district of the city, causing significant damage to a multi-story apartment complex. The incident underscores the continued vulnerability of civilian areas to attack as the war in Ukraine enters its third year.
Kharkiv Mayor Ihor Terekhov first announced the strike via Telegram, stating that the drone hit the ninth floor of the building. Images shared by Terekhov and the Kharkiv Regional Military Administration (ОВА) show extensive damage to the facade and shattered windows. Emergency services were immediately dispatched to the scene to assess the situation and provide assistance to residents.

Injuries and Medical Assistance
Initial reports indicated that two individuals were injured as a direct result of the strike. Synegubov later updated the information, specifying that both injured individuals, a 68-year-old woman and an 89-year-old woman, were experiencing acute stress reactions following the attack. Medical personnel are providing the necessary care and support to both patients.

Kharkiv Under Fire: A Pattern of Attacks
Kharkiv, Ukraine’s second-largest city, has been a frequent target of Russian attacks since the beginning of the full-scale invasion in February 2022. The city’s proximity to the Russian border makes it particularly vulnerable to shelling and drone strikes. Residential areas have repeatedly been hit, resulting in civilian casualties and widespread destruction.
In recent months, there has been an observed increase in the use of drones by Russian forces, particularly for strikes targeting critical infrastructure and urban centers. This shift in tactics presents new challenges for Ukrainian air defenses, which are struggling to intercept the relatively compact and maneuverable drones. The Ukrainian military continues to appeal to its international partners for advanced air defense systems to counter this evolving threat.
